Judge halts parts of Texas law that would punish 'sanctuary cities'

A US judge on Wednesday halted parts of a Texas law intended to aid federal immigration enforcement by punishing so-called "sanctuary cities" two days before it was to have taken effect.
Chief US District Judge Orlando Garcia in San Antonio's federal court found the Texas measure was unlikely to withstand constitutional scrutiny.
